A left-right symmetric model with SU(2)-triplet fermions
Abstract
We consider an SU(3)c SU(2)L SU(2)R U(1)B-L left-right symmetric model with three Higgs scalars including an SU(2)L doublet, an SU(2)R doublet and an SU(2)L SU(2)R bidoublet. In addition to usual SU(2)-doublet fermions, our model contains SU(2)-triplet fermions with Majorana masses. The neutral components of the left-handed triplets can contribute a canonical seesaw while the neutral components of the right-handed triplets associated with the right-handed neutrinos can contribute a double/inverse-type seesaw. Our model can be embedded into an SO(10) grand unification theory where the triplets belong to the 45=(1,3,1,0) (1,1,3,0) ... representations.
